The Salesperson is a senior-level position responsible for assisting clients in raising funds in the capital markets, as well as in providing strategic advisory services for mergers, acquisitions and other types of financial transactions in coordination with the Institutional Banking team. The Director Salesperson also serves as an intermediary in trading for clients.
